Slime snacks are a trio of gumdrops that resemble spring-time fair foods, so much so that their colours embody the season: the pink represents the blooming sakura petals, the white represents the melting snow, and the green is for the vegetation returning to life.

Etymology

  • Dango is a traditional Japanese festival snack that consists of three or more dumplings made of flour, skewered and dipped in a sweetened soy sauce
